Hey dude, i take it by bronze, you mean general admission (in it's previous guise?).
Best place (imo) for general admission is at Copse (in front of the grandstand) or at somewhere like Club. I have sat at both for general admission and found them both good spots. I'd recommend watching from somewhere like Bridge for at least one session, seeing those cars come round at full chat is awesome I've got a silver pass again this year.
